MATH 1720
Mathematical Explorations
University of Wisconsin-Platteville · UGRD · Fall 2026
Catalog description
A course to enrich the students' general education by presenting the spirit and some insights of mathematics. The course satisfies the Mathematics Competency requirement, but will not serve as a prerequisite for further math courses. Topics will illustrate the nature of contemporary mathematics and the relationship between mathematics and our cultural heritage. Some of the content and format of the course may vary depending on the instructor's interests. All instructors of the course will include a common unit on mathematical reasoning and problem solving. Other content and format of the course may vary depending on the instructor's interests. Components: Class GE: MQR Math & Quantitative Reason Prereqs/Coreqs: P: MATH 10 or MATH 12 or MATH 15 with a C- or better or mathematics proficiency level of 10 or above Typically Offered: Fall - Spring
